So, what's the difference between garlic salt and garlic powder, anyway? Well, garlic salt is a mixture of garlic powder and salt, whereas garlic powder is just dried and powdered garlic. This means that garlic salt packs a salty punch, which can be a good thing or a bad thing, depending on your taste buds!
